If you keep your medicine in the bathroom medicine cabinet, … See more WebCold shock response is a series of neurogenic cardio-respiratory responses caused by sudden immersion in cold water . In cold water immersions, such as by falling through thin ice, cold shock response is perhaps the most common cause of death. Water Temperature. Incidences of stroke or heart attack in the bathroom happen more often in winter than in summer. Cold water can cause the arteries to shrink and prevent blood flow to vital organs like the heart and brain. Slipping in the Bathroom subaru outback xt 2008 engine cover pins
